On January 15, 2016 signing of the memorandum between the Innopolis SEZ (Republic of Tatarstan) and the Russian company Cognitive Technologies of creation based on Innopolis of "smart" agroholding "Agropolis" took place. The president of the Republic of Tatarstan Rustam Minnikhanov participated in a ceremony of signing of the document.
68 million rubles were selected for implementation of a technology part of the project by the state, on behalf of the Ministry of Education and Science of the Russian Federation. In 2015 Cognitive Technologies received the subsidies of the ministry within within implementation of the federal target program "Research and Development in the Priority Directions of Development of a Scientific and Technology Complex of Russia for 2014-2020" approved by the order of the Government of the Russian Federation of November 28, 2013 No. 1096. According to conditions of subsidizing, 68 million more rubles two of its will enter to the project in equal shares on 50% others the participant — the developer of models of Rostselmash agricultural machinery and an argoholding of the Republic of Tatarstan "Union-agro". In 2016 it is supposed to spend 380 million rubles[1] on project implementation[2].

Cognitive Technologies within the project is responsible for development of technologies of pilotless driving of agricultural machinery based on technologies of computer vision, creation of the industrial control system and also an end-to-end information system of monitoring of agricultural machinery and crops, including monitoring of processing of fields and conditions of growth of a harvest. Its share in total investment will make 1.6 billion rubles.

Project participants assume that the territory of the Republic of Tatarstan will become the pilot region for project implementation of "smart" agrobusiness and its results will be scaled on other subjects of the Russian Federation.
The most important feature of the Agropolis project is the possibility of real work in the Russian conditions which are defined by severe climate on the most part of the territory of our country lowered by productivity of soils, difficult logistics, etc. that assumes creation of more powerful mathematical apparatus in comparison with solutions of many known foreign companies specified in Cognitive Technologies.
Among the agrotechnologies capable to compete to foreign analogs on equal terms, project participants noted: the systems of off-line control by the agricultural processing and harvest machinery; systems of automated management of technology processing of soils and harvesting; systems of remote monitoring of a status of growth and centers of defeat by wreckers of crops; an analysis system and forecasting of an agrotechnology of crop production based on big data technologies; the integrated automated control systems for agricultural production.
Implementation of such technologies relating to the sixth technology way, according to project participants, is capable to provide the necessary level of efficiency of an agrotechnology and processing, rational use of materials and fertilizers.
